#1

Purdue University - Main Campus

West Lafayette, IN

Our analysis found Purdue University - Main Campus to be the best school for general education students who want to pursue a degree in Indiana. Purdue is a very large public school located in the small city of West Lafayette.

After completing their degree, education graduates from Purdue carry an average student debtload of $21,757.
